Vijay 2000 Hindi Typing Software is a legacy Kruti Dev-based typing solution designed for Windows users who need a reliable way to create Hindi documents, reports, and data entries. Even with the rise of Unicode and Google Input Tools, many government departments and private institutions still rely on the Remington (Typewriter) layout provided by Vijay 2000. Developed by Vijay Lakshminarayan, Quillpad was a groundbreaking web-based transliteration tool launched around 2000. It was one of the first typing tools to use artificial intelligence and a dictionary for phonetic transliteration (typing in English to get Hindi text).
